What are my cheap ticket options for Leighton Buzzard to Stonebridge Park journeys?

From booking in Advance, to our FairSplits, here are our tips for you to find the best price

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Leighton Buzzard to Stonebridge Park start from £11.70 one way, or £23.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Leighton Buzzard to Stonebridge Park are available for £19.70 one way, or £39.40 return

Facilities at Leighton Buzzard Station

The station is equipped to cater to a wide range of passenger needs. Offering ample ticket purchasing options, the ticket office operates during convenient hours throughout the week. For early risers or late-night planners, ticket machines are available, as well as accessible machines for passengers with additional needs. True to its commitment to accessibility, Leighton Buzzard station also features an induction loop and several accessible amenities, including step-free access and assistance meeting points. While there is no waiting room, there are seating areas where passengers can relax before their next departure.

Onward Travel Options

Traveling beyond Leighton Buzzard is a breeze with the transport links available at the station. For those requiring alternative modes of transportation, taxi services are readily accessible with a taxi free phone available at the station. Should there be any rail service disruptions, rail replacement vehicles provide continued connectivity and are stationed at the front of the station. If you prefer local buses, all essential planning information is available online in a printable format to ease your journey planning.

Station Facilities at Stonebridge Park

Though a relatively small station, Stonebridge Park covers basic amenities necessary for travelers. While it doesn't have a traditional ticket office, the station offers ticket machines, allowing passengers to easily collect pre-purchased tickets. These machines are accessible and include options for Travelcards suitable for London Underground services.

Customer information is provided via help points, ensuring assistance is readily available if required. Staff help is available for extensive hours, from early in the morning until after midnight on weekdays and Saturdays, with slightly shortened hours on Sundays. It's worth noting that the station does not offer step-free access, which might be a factor for those with mobility restrictions.

Amenities and Accessibility

While Stonebridge Park focuses on essential services, it lacks some usual amenities. For instance, there are no toilets, refreshment facilities, or ATMs present at the station. If cycling's your mode of onward travel, you’ll find bicycle stands available, albeit without a hire scheme. It's advisable to consider these factors when planning your journey.

The station is equipped with CCTV, maintaining a level of security alongside customer help points and a well-established support system, including TFL Customer Services reachable at 0343 222 1234.
